On Monday, 20 Feb 2017 at 14:05, Narendra Joshi wrote:
> Hi,
>
> Sometimes when I am taking notes, I end up spending a lot of time in a
> capture buffer. If I happen to switch to something else, I end up
> loosing the capture buffer. I probably just kill the buffer
> accidentally, or do `C-c C-k'.
>
> Is there a way I can take backups of the buffer to a file?
I believe that the capture window is simply a view into the file where
the note will be placed so it should actually be there already unless
you cancel. It is not a separate buffer.
